Online Talk:Oscar and Bosie at The Royal Bath Hotel : "I love you more than I did in Bournemouth"
Thanks to the Roya Bath Hotel's Visitors' Book, covering the period from December 1888 to June 1896, now on display at the Russell-Cotes, we know that Oscar Wilde was staying at the hotel in November 1892.
He was not alone; his party included Lord Alfred Douglas , affectionately known as Bosie, Maurice Salis Schwabe and Charles Spurrier Mason. These three friends would all contribute to Wilde's conviction for "gross indecency" in 1895.
